Transaction 362fcb85601d0fb2571477217a4244751b60abfe4102f795d87c9e1bd5d90207

1 Input
2 Outputs
  • 362fcb85601d0fb2571477217a4244751b60abfe4102f795d87c9e1bd5d90207:0
  • value  248372
    address  157aT5uZXiGuzXgVB98EDfeBHSTo6Ma6oW
  • 362fcb85601d0fb2571477217a4244751b60abfe4102f795d87c9e1bd5d90207:1
  • value  17328676
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o